#167f10 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#167f10 is composed of 8.6% red, 49.8%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 87.4% yellow and 50.2% black. It has a hue angle of 116.8 degrees, a saturation of 77.6% and a lightness of 28%. #167f10 color hex could be obtained by blending #2cfe20 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

#167f10 color description : Dark lime green.

#167f10 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#167f10 has RGB values of R:22, G:127,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0.83, M:0, Y:0.87, K:0.5. Its decimal value is 1474320.

Shades and Tints of #167f10

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010501 is the darkest color, while #f3fdf3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#167f10

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#474847 is the less saturated color, while #0c8a05 is the most saturated one.
